Output e2519c8502678a008fad8c32811aa554cce37651014f0db115f560fa526ea693:38

value
2133508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9942a29ed18891a2a340451fc0b16b364fa26769 OP_EQUAL
address
3FfP8nqjKQ1hWojUuEeijLaaxskgm62Njv
transaction
e2519c8502678a008fad8c32811aa554cce37651014f0db115f560fa526ea693
spent
true